Leaf Home Expands Commitment to Veterans Through Army PaYS Partnership



Leaf Home, recognized as North America’s leading home improvement company, has recently confirmed its involvement in the U.S. Army's Partnership for Your Success (PaYS) program. This strategic alliance underscores the company's ongoing dedication to hiring and supporting veterans as they transition into civilian professions.

The partnership was solidified during a significant signing ceremony held at Leaf Home's headquarters located in Hudson, Ohio, which saw participation from representatives of both organizations. This initiative opens avenues for military personnel, offering them five guaranteed job interviews upon completion of their service, thereby easing their entry into the workforce.

Matthew Scagnelli, Chief Human Resource Officer at Leaf Home, articulated the company's honor in joining the Army PaYS program, stating, "We are excited to create pathways for soldiers to seamlessly transition into fulfilling careers within the home improvement sector. We appreciate our veterans’ invaluable service and the skills, leadership, and work ethic they contribute to both our team and the wider community."

The PaYS Program acts as a bridge between active-duty soldiers and a diverse array of employers. This collaboration is crucial as it facilitates career opportunities for National Guard, Reserve soldiers, and Cadet Command officers, granting them similar job interview assurances. Antonio Johnson, the PaYS Program Manager, expressed enthusiasm for the partnership, noting its potential to enable meaningful career transitions for veterans.

Historically, Leaf Home has demonstrated a robust commitment to hiring veterans, having already employed over 800 individuals across various roles within the organization. This includes efforts through programs such as the Department of Defense's SkillBridge and internal initiatives focused on veterans' mentorship and leadership development.
